Opioid Withdrawal Treatment Sees Advancements, Focus Shifts to Long-Term Recovery
- "New Non-Opioid Medications Show Promise in Easing Withdrawal Symptoms": Researchers are exploring alternative medications to manage opioid withdrawal, aiming to minimize the reliance on opioids themselves. These new options target specific symptoms and pathways, offering potential for safer and more effective treatment.
- "Emphasis Grows on Holistic Approaches to Opioid Withdrawal": Medical professionals are increasingly advocating for comprehensive treatment plans that address the physical, psychological, and social aspects of opioid addiction. This includes counseling, therapy, and support groups, alongside medication-assisted treatment.
- "Telehealth Expands Access to Opioid Withdrawal Treatment in Underserved Areas": Telemedicine platforms are playing a crucial role in bridging the gap for individuals in rural and remote locations who lack access to specialized addiction services. Virtual consultations and remote monitoring offer convenient and accessible care.
- "Study Highlights the Importance of Personalized Treatment Plans for Opioid Withdrawal": Recognizing that individuals respond differently to treatment, researchers emphasize the need for tailored approaches. Genetic factors, addiction severity, and co-occurring mental health conditions are all considered in developing personalized plans.
- "Research Focuses on Long-Term Strategies to Prevent Relapse After Opioid Withdrawal": While managing withdrawal symptoms is essential, preventing relapse is a critical long-term goal. Studies are investigating the effectiveness of extended-release medications, behavioral therapies, and ongoing support systems in maintaining sobriety.
- "Increased Awareness of Opioid Withdrawal in Neonatal Abstinence Syndrome": Hospitals and medical professionals are increasing the awareness of neonatal abstinence syndrome (NAS), and are working to improve treatment protocols for the babies born with NAS.
- "New Implants and Injections provide longer acting medications for opioid withdrawal treatment." Medical researchers are working to create longer acting medications that can be used to treat opioid withdrawl, allowing for less frequent dosages.
- "Community support programs help patients to maintain sobriety after opioid withdrawl." Community programs that provide access to housing, and job training, are proving to be very effective in helping patients maintain sobriety.
